Commit Graph

  • 73c68d4d59 Fix some issues with the boss_four_horsemen raid code araxia-bots-main James Huston 2024-08-18 17:32:36 -04:00
  • e65196b085 Merge of npcbots into playerbots James Huston 2024-08-18 13:29:48 -04:00
  • 7859b7c1b8 Merge branch 'master' of github.com:azerothcore/azerothcore-wotlk into Playerbot James Huston 2024-08-18 13:22:33 -04:00
  • d022cd6fb4 Merge branch 'master' of github.com:azerothcore/azerothcore-wotlk into npcbots_3.3.5 James Huston 2024-08-18 13:21:53 -04:00
  • a0689fb4ef fix(Dep/Boost): corrects a warning about path changes in boost process (#19629) Grimdhex 2024-08-18 13:39:06 +02:00
  • e33a56d89b fix(Core/Creature): Nullcheck for questgreeting greeting (#19669) Kitzunu 2024-08-18 11:41:18 +02:00
  • 167e06e287 fix(Scripts/BlackTemple): Gathios Judgment spell should consume seals (#19640) Andrew 2024-08-18 05:57:32 -03:00
  • adc9f4e7ab fix(Core/Spell): check for player before dereferencing (#19666) sudlud 2024-08-18 10:57:02 +02:00
  • af1a6f3521 apps(docker): Fix Warnings in Dockerfile (#19537) Mike Delago 2024-08-18 00:17:30 -04:00
  • adff3c3846 fix(Core/Spells): Revert ownership and follow logic adjustment for guardian summons. (#19664) Benjamin Jackson 2024-08-17 19:29:21 -04:00
  • a691ad3f4d chore(APPS/installer): Detection of BSD* OS (#19285) Marcus Schommer 2024-08-17 20:27:36 +02:00
  • 6e3dba840e chore(DB): import pending files github-actions[bot] 2024-08-17 18:22:13 +00:00
  • 50b7de64e3 fix(DB/Creature): Remove Veras Darkshadow stun immunity (#19642) Andrew 2024-08-17 15:21:55 -03:00
  • 682c053416 chore(DB): import pending files github-actions[bot] 2024-08-17 18:21:17 +00:00
  • 1c8576ff15 fix(DB/Creature): Gathios the Shatterer taunt immunity (#19639) Andrew 2024-08-17 15:20:35 -03:00
  • 29f528cb4f chore(DB): import pending files github-actions[bot] 2024-08-17 18:20:24 +00:00
  • 4d2284cecb fix(DB/Creature): High Nethermancer Zerevor taunt & interrupt immunity (#19646) Andrew 2024-08-17 15:19:32 -03:00
  • 8b0b463de8 Merge branch '3.3.5' into npcbots_3.3.5 trickerer 2024-08-17 07:03:11 +07:00
  • 3c4086a5a0 fix(CI/MacOS): Fix macOS mysql setup. (#19634) Anton Popovichenko 2024-08-16 10:07:41 +02:00
  • f3444970c2 NPCBots: Fix a crash where attacked ranged bot could try to run towards a out of world target trickerer 2024-08-16 15:03:04 +07:00
  • 5cbe485785 fix(Core/PlayerUpdates): incorrect backslash in a debug_log (#19630) Grimdhex 2024-08-15 23:44:07 +02:00
  • 9dc20bc261 fix(Core/Entities): crash fix cause by a pointer change in #19622 (#19633) Grimdhex 2024-08-15 21:28:50 +02:00
  • 7457aef78d refactor(Core/Entities): Cleanup Unit header file (#19622) Grimdhex 2024-08-15 10:12:44 +02:00
  • 8c9ae31adb NPCBots: Do not set 'player controlled' flag on pets / totems trickerer 2024-08-15 10:49:33 +07:00
  • 1565758da4 Revert "chore(Script/Misc): cleanup" (#19627) Andrew 2024-08-15 00:43:11 -03:00
  • 7ff8f72397 chore(Script/Misc): cleanup (#19619) Kitzunu 2024-08-14 21:29:50 +02:00
  • 030716421f feat(Core/LFG): Option to disable deserter (#19618) Kitzunu 2024-08-14 14:19:56 +02:00
  • f019bf9d4c NPCBots: Add .npcbot free command to forcefully cancel player's ownership over the bot (all gear is returned to the player), can be used on inactive bot trickerer 2024-08-14 14:27:06 +07:00
  • e730b6f17f NPCBots: Convert bot npc_text table strings used by ChatHandler to fmt trickerer 2024-08-14 12:00:44 +07:00
  • c48cad436e NPCBots: Implement account level bots limit. New config param: NpcBot.MaxBotsPerAccount trickerer 2024-08-14 11:59:38 +07:00
  • db148bec25 chore(DB): import pending files github-actions[bot] 2024-08-13 19:10:31 +00:00
  • 2e02c76399 fix(Core/Creature): quest_greeting_locale (#19615) Kitzunu 2024-08-13 21:09:36 +02:00
  • 7fbc655da6 chore(DB): import pending files github-actions[bot] 2024-08-13 17:54:13 +00:00
  • 4b63aa9015 feat(DB/Module): introduce module_string table (#19475) Kitzunu 2024-08-13 19:53:16 +02:00
  • 67010623a0 fix(Core): Adjustments to summoning ritual object handling. (#19600) Benjamin Jackson 2024-08-13 11:12:05 -04:00
  • ad411b49b7 fix(Core/Spell) Ritual spells cooldown on cancel (#19604) Saqra1 2024-08-13 10:05:12 -05:00
  • c33e30f75a chore(DB): import pending files github-actions[bot] 2024-08-13 14:57:39 +00:00
  • c8be582f81 fix(Scripts): Rewrite Level 70 Elite Tauren Chieftain. (#19546) Benjamin Jackson 2024-08-13 10:56:43 -04:00
  • 80fea23d5c docs: small improvements to the AUTHORS page (#19545) Francesco Borzì 2024-08-13 16:55:18 +02:00
  • ed824de7b8 fix(Core): Ritual animations (#19602) Saqra1 2024-08-13 09:54:17 -05:00
  • cc2ef9d6dd fix(Core/Spells): Adjust ownership and follow logic for guardian summons. (#19599) Benjamin Jackson 2024-08-13 10:53:43 -04:00
  • 35b551c0da fix(Core/SpellInfo): Disallow damage scaling trigger spells to get scaled twice. (#19605) Benjamin Jackson 2024-08-13 10:53:14 -04:00
  • 14a7840578 fix(Shared/Socket): incorrect nodiscard flag (#19612) Grimdhex 2024-08-13 16:52:44 +02:00
  • 1f850c2259 NPCBots: Revert (mostly) pet temporary unsummoning. Increase timed summons duration for free bots trickerer 2024-08-13 16:05:24 +07:00
  • 872c62d3ef NPCBots: Do not error on spline validation of unit if it's completely unable to move trickerer 2024-08-13 15:50:19 +07:00
  • 4f0f2b99aa NPCBots: Remove accidental git-subrepo folder trickerer 2024-08-13 10:50:07 +07:00
  • 56c353b488 NPCBots: Ensure bot pets out of world have some map to perform a final cleanup in before a complete remove trickerer 2024-08-13 10:49:42 +07:00
  • ac314b2bdb NPCBots: Crypt Lord: Unsummon everything on death since pets can't attack if bot is dead (NYI) trickerer 2024-08-13 10:48:22 +07:00
  • 57a98e1b6a NPCBots: Improve c54569da87: only for hired bots, only move towards alive targets, try to pick a random tank with DPS role enabled, only when target can move, fix missing z coord calculation, fix codestyle trickerer 2024-08-13 10:47:13 +07:00
  • fddf3cbe00 NPCBots: Add missing OnBeforeLootMoney() script hook in _autoLootCreatureGold() trickerer 2024-08-13 07:52:18 +07:00
  • c54569da87 feat(NpcBots/bot_ai): Change ranged bots to run to a tank or to their master when they have aggro (#7) atrapalis 2024-08-13 01:32:09 +01:00
  • 3b2b8406a8 fix(Core/Entities): Only add use to spell caster objects if cast succeeds. (#19601) Benjamin Jackson 2024-08-12 07:46:20 -04:00
  • 2a7b25daf1 NPCBots: Remove double blank line. Comment redundant code in bot_crypt_lord_ai.cpp trickerer 2024-08-12 18:33:35 +07:00
  • 14a7d898e5 NPCBots: Fix a bug where Crypt Lord or Necromancer could try to cast corpse targeting spells on a despawned target trickerer 2024-08-12 18:26:05 +07:00
  • 09861a1e03 NPCBots: Add additional debug logging for the case when bots tries to case a spell on a DEAD (disappeared) target trickerer 2024-08-12 18:25:11 +07:00
  • 833fe2f653 NPCBots: Fix a bug where some channeled spells would not make bot stop movement to cast trickerer 2024-08-12 18:23:48 +07:00
  • 6d44ef1b1a NPCBots: Fix a minor bug where reducing bot's level would cause a temporary pet unsummon instead of a complete one trickerer 2024-08-12 18:21:50 +07:00
  • 7294e43816 NPCBots: Switch wand mode to 'only when not moving' trickerer 2024-08-12 18:11:14 +07:00
  • a7a60654e3 NPCBots: Apply player-like damage from AP calculation only to bots instead of all creatures trickerer 2024-08-12 13:39:07 +07:00
  • 8d85657ea4 NPCBots: Switch wandering bots spawning randomization to shuffle trickerer 2024-08-12 13:16:41 +07:00
  • 33e4bc8390 Merge branch 'master' into Playerbot Yunfan Li 2024-08-12 01:07:20 +08:00
  • 7b102f53f2 fix(Core/Chat): Correct misstake in b81bcfb causing outputs to CLI not working properly (#19593) Kitzunu 2024-08-11 13:42:37 +02:00
  • b252afc603 NPCBots: Fix a crash caused by logging out having hidden bot pet(s) trickerer 2024-08-11 08:39:27 +07:00
  • b81bcfbfea refactor(Core/ChatHandler): Cleanup retriving session and checking fo… (#19585) Kitzunu 2024-08-10 17:46:13 +02:00
  • e4df159f5c refactor(Core/Chat): Move SendNotification to ChatHander (#19491) Kitzunu 2024-08-10 16:39:46 +02:00
  • 3d00d05f49 Merge 3.3.5 to npcbots_3.3.5 Github Actions 2024-08-09 21:27:36 +00:00
  • ebc6218275 chore(DB): import pending files github-actions[bot] 2024-08-08 23:13:30 +00:00
  • bb7765d91e refactor(Core/World): Move SendGMText to ChatHandler and allow fmt (#19490) Kitzunu 2024-08-09 01:12:33 +02:00
  • d36a1c038a NPCBots: Make bot spawns hidden by default (in config) trickerer 2024-08-08 17:51:18 +07:00
  • fdd8ff6e04 refactor(Deps/OpenSSL): Deprecate OpenSSL 1.x (#19452) Kitzunu 2024-08-07 18:13:31 +02:00
  • 41366fcc69 fix(Scripts/ShadowmoonValley): Dragonmaw Races Reset (#19570) Gultask 2024-08-07 12:43:24 -03:00
  • 8a3800b46a NPCBots: Fix merge bugs from previous commits trickerer 2024-08-07 15:35:34 +07:00
  • 910d0d5ee2 NPCBots: Remove aura stacking rules hack for bots trickerer 2024-08-07 15:03:28 +07:00
  • 16b3d5d77c NPCBots: Addressing guid flood issue. Implement bot pet(s) saving during / restore after teleports. Do not unsummon pets when mounting / entering ground vehicles. Implement movement speed normalization for bot pets (the slowest pets will remain slow). Double timed summons duration. Reduce Dark Ranger's Black Arrow's damage bonus from spellpower to 150%, down from 200%. Increase maximum number of Necromancer's skeletons to 12, up from 6. trickerer 2024-08-07 14:57:25 +07:00
  • 056fc2d563 chore(DB): import pending files github-actions[bot] 2024-08-06 14:55:56 +00:00
  • c59effee89 fix(DB/Creature): Adjust various values of Black Temple creatures. (#19563) Benjamin Jackson 2024-08-06 10:55:01 -04:00
  • 09e77dfd1c fix(Scripts/BlackTemple): Mother Shahraz Periodic part 2 (#19561) Gultask 2024-08-06 11:53:19 -03:00
  • b8de917800 fix(Scripts/Hyjal): Anetheron dont sleep main tank (#19544) Andrew 2024-08-06 09:00:25 -03:00
  • 0b5a7fa917 NPCBots: Fix Shaman/Rogue class item enchantments not being properly removed when they expire trickerer 2024-08-06 18:25:32 +07:00
  • ceeba69471 NPCBots: Convert (P)SendSysMessage() strings to fmt trickerer 2024-08-06 11:38:27 +07:00
  • 26f70894ed chore(DB): import pending files github-actions[bot] 2024-08-06 00:41:54 +00:00
  • ae777db338 fix(DB/Loot): Update uncommon drops for Ethereum prisoner creatures. (#19560) Benjamin Jackson 2024-08-05 20:41:32 -04:00
  • a23da06358 feat(Scripts/Commands): Morph Mount (#19558) Gultask 2024-08-05 21:41:00 -03:00
  • c28a2bd8e3 chore(DB): import pending files github-actions[bot] 2024-08-06 00:11:38 +00:00
  • a61695ff3c fix(DB/Creature): Adjust Warpslinter max standing to go above friendly (#19557) Tereneckla 2024-08-06 00:10:43 +00:00
  • d75267f23a chore(DB): import pending files github-actions[bot] 2024-08-05 23:12:47 +00:00
  • 61443a4324 fix(DB/Creature): Add taunt immunity to Archimonde. (#19556) Benjamin Jackson 2024-08-05 19:11:51 -04:00
  • c3be0fa2a8 Merge branch 'master' into Playerbot Yunfan Li 2024-08-05 01:22:16 +08:00
  • fcdc50306f fix(Core/Spells): Chromatic Resistance Aura shouldn't give holy resis… (#19549) avarishd 2024-08-03 18:02:49 +03:00
  • 3e2509e20c Merge pull request #20 from atidot3/Playerbot Yunfan Li 2024-08-03 21:44:04 +08:00
  • 2cde786785 Merge branch 'liyunfan1223:Playerbot' into Playerbot Atidote 2024-08-03 15:13:32 +02:00
  • 0406652bae fix chat warning Atidot3 2024-08-03 15:11:13 +02:00
  • a39c2670d0 Merge branch '3.3.5' into npcbots_3.3.5 trickerer 2024-08-03 07:11:27 +07:00
  • ee8c103d3d chore(DB): import pending files github-actions[bot] 2024-08-02 19:21:21 +00:00
  • c54fd66c73 fix(Core/Spells): Flame Wave (#19144) avarishd 2024-08-02 22:20:27 +03:00
  • f70e69cacf fix(Scripts/BlackTemple): Mother Shahraz should not use frenzy (#19543) Andrew 2024-08-02 16:19:16 -03:00
  • acc80d7337 chore(DB): import pending files github-actions[bot] 2024-08-01 22:58:27 +00:00
  • 7569a3bf1b fix(Scripts/HyjalSummit): Adjust Air Burst cast targetting. (#19488) Benjamin Jackson 2024-08-01 18:57:32 -04:00
  • f5e44cd8a6 Merge branch 'master' into Playerbot Yunfan Li 2024-08-01 15:41:23 +08:00
  • 7227e78f54 Merge pull request #19 from liyunfan1223/movement-rewrite Yunfan Li 2024-08-01 11:40:40 +08:00